I have an app that requires 6 gems at the moment. config.gem works
fine for most of them, but not for image_science.
ImageScience is installed correctly, and the code works fine. But if I
have the line:
config.gem “image_science”
in my environment.rb, server (and rake tasks, etc.) all quit with the
message:
Missing these required gems:
image_science
image_science is installed correctly, in the same directory as all the
other gems, and that directory (/Library/Ruby/Gems/1.8) is correctly
listed among the directories output by the error message:
You’re running:
ruby 1.8.6.114 at /System/Library/Frameworks/Ruby.framework/Versions/1.8/usr/bin/ruby
rubygems 1.3.1 at /Users/evan/.gem/ruby/1.8, /Library/Ruby/Gems/1.8, /System/Library/Frameworks/Ruby.framework/Versions/1.8/usr/lib/ruby/gems/1.8
… So I’m at a loss. Why does config.gem think this particular gem is
not installed?
